#45280B Hex color

#45280B

The hexadecimal color code #45280B corresponds to the code RGB( 69, 40, 11 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,27 level), green (at 0,16 level) and blue (at 0,04 level). Its brightness is 15% and its saturation is 72%. It is composed of red at 57%, green at 33% and blue at 9%.
